GraniteFlooring Natural stone flooring is durable, beautiful, luxurious, and certain to add value to your home, and one of the best and most popular natural stone flooring materials is granite. While typically associated with things like countertops and backsplashes more so than with floor coverings, granite is still an exceptionally durable and attractive flooring option. What is Granite? Granite is a variety of natural stone that is made from cooling magma in the earth. This slow and high-pressure process results in granite, an igneous stone that is particularly strong and hard. Granite is made up of minerals such as quartz and feldspar, which contribute to its characteristic sparkle.
